A member asked:

Is it possible that adrenal cancer (primary or metastic) cause addisons disease. can it also cause other adrenal problems?

5 doctors weighed in across 3 answers

Not addison's: Adrenal tumors can cause cushing's disease (excess of hormones), usually not addison's disease. Adrenal tumors can cause hypertension and symptoms of sympathetic nervous system hyperactivity including headache, rapid pulse, anxiety, hypertension, palpitations, sweating, ; pallor as well as flank pain ; weight loss. There may not be symptoms ; just present as abdominal mass or multiple metastases.

Unlikely.: Involvement of the adrenals with cancer is not likely to cause adrenal insufficiency since most of the adrenal gland would need to be destroyed to produce that.

Yes it is possible: Cancer that spread to both adrenal glands can cause adrenal insufficiency. For primary adrenal cancer treatment might cause adrenal insufficiency
